

Fur And Gold
Fur and Gold is the spellbinding debut from Bat For Lashes, the project of British singer-songwriter Natasha Khan, now presented in a 2025 remastered edition newly mastered at Abbey Road Studios.
Originally released in 2006, Fur and Gold introduced Khanâs visionary blend of mythic imagery, emotional depth and cinematic art-pop. Atmospheric and otherworldly yet deeply intimate, the album weaves together tribal rhythms, piano-led balladry and dramatic vocal performances into a world that feels both ancient and futuristic. It earned widespread critical acclaim on release, including a Mercury Music Prize nomination, and quickly established Khan as one of the most distinctive voices in contemporary music.
Featuring standout tracks such as âWhatâs a Girl to Do?â, âHorse and Iâ and âTrophy,â the album remains a defining statement of imagination and artistry â haunting, bold and unmistakably singular.
